Simplifying 7y + 15 = 2y + 35 Reorder the terms: 15 + 7y = 2y + 35 Reorder the terms: 15 + 7y = 35 + 2y Solving 15 + 7y = 35 + 2y Solving for variable 'y'.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2y' to each side of the equation. 15 + 7y + -2y = 35 + 2y + -2y Combine like terms: 7y + -2y = 5y 15 + 5y = 35 + 2y + -2y Combine like terms: 2y + -2y = 0 15 + 5y = 35 + 0 15 + 5y = 35 Add '-15' to each side of the equation. 15 + -15 + 5y = 35 + -15 Combine like terms: 15 + -15 = 0 0 + 5y = 35 + -15 5y = 35 + -15 Combine like terms: 35 + -15 = 20 5y = 20 Divide each side by '5'. y = 4 Simplifying y = 4
